Block

#660,085
Block Number
660,085 @ 09/14/2018, 18:13:50
Status
Finalized
ID
0x000a1275ab7325a52b12e12062a3105ae94c190b07f04accbf577cd88c23a1c4
Transactions
Gas Used
3168448/15752702 (20.11% Used)
Total Score
65,179,546 (+99)
Rewards
950.53 VTHO